Senior Network Engineer

Posted 2 days ago

This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in Texas.

📋 Description

• Design, develop, and support intricate enterprise LAN and WAN solutions.

• Oversee SD-WAN implementations, including the onboarding of controllers/orchestrators, zero-touch provisioning (ZTP), policy formulation, traffic segmentation, and QoS setup.

• Create and deploy SD-Access or similar campus fabric solutions.

• Carry out WAN circuit migrations and transitions.

• Design and execute SD-Branch solutions.

• Provide support, troubleshoot, install, and configure sophisticated enterprise routing, switching, and SDN infrastructure.

• Evaluate, document, and report on enterprise networks to facilitate LAN/WAN modernization.

• Maintain necessary industry certifications to uphold strategic OEM partnerships.

• Review and authorize new opportunity statements of work (SOWs) and level of effort (LOE) estimates related to the expansion of our Modern Infrastructure practice.


⛳️ Requirements

• A minimum of 7 years of relevant experience in a field or professional services capacity.

• A current professional-level networking certification is required (Cisco CCNP Enterprise preferred; JNCIP, ACCP, or NSE7 will also be considered).

• Extensive hands-on experience with enterprise routing and switching platforms from one or more major vendors (e.g., Cisco Catalyst/ASR/ISR, Juniper EX/MX, Aruba CX, HPE).

• Proven expertise in enterprise WAN design and implementation, encompassing MPLS, DIA, broadband aggregation, and multi-WAN failover architectures.

• Strong command of enterprise routing protocols: BGP (iBGP/eBGP, route policy, communities), OSPF, and EIGRP across multi-site environments.

• A solid understanding of enterprise LAN technologies: VLANs, STP variants (RSTP/MST), LACP, chassis stacking/virtualization, and campus network design.

• Experience with enterprise network security technologies, including next-generation firewalls (e.g., Cisco Firepower, Palo Alto, Fortinet).

• Practical experience with at least one SDN platform covering WAN, campus LAN, or branch domains is essential.

• Familiarity with centralized/cloud network management and intent-based automation/cloud-managed platforms (e.g., Cisco Catalyst Center/DNA Center/Meraki, Juniper Mist/Marvis, Aruba Central).

• Experience with WAN observability and synthetic monitoring tools (e.g., Cisco ThousandEyes, IPSLA, NetFlow/sFlow analytics).

• Knowledge of SASE and cloud-delivered security architectures (e.g., Cisco Umbrella/Secure Access, Palo Alto Prisma Access, Zscaler, Cloudflare One).
